Kangol is an English brand born in 1938, famous mainly for its hats. The name derives from their iconic logo, a kangaroo, so iconic that in the past they were known as ""kangaroo’s hats"". In the 1960s they were very fashionable especially in England and were often seen on celebrities like Princess Diana and the Beatles. In the following decades it became an icon of the hip-hop scene, used by artists of the caliber of Run-DMC, Notorious B.I.G. and LL Cool J.
